Peripheral CT angiography is an advanced imaging test used to visualize the peripheral blood vessels, including arteries in the limbs, abdomen, and pelvis. It helps doctors identify blockages, narrowing, or abnormalities that can cause conditions such as peripheral artery disease or aneurysms.

Your doctor may recommend it in the following situations:
If you have leg pain while walking or at rest, this test can detect arterial blockages that reduce blood flow to the muscles.
When an abnormal vessel dilation is suspected, this test helps assess its size and precise location.
Used to evaluate arteries for clots or narrowing that reduce peripheral blood flow.
After vascular surgery, the test helps monitor the condition of implanted devices and arteries.
Peripheral CT angiography is painless and non-invasive, performed in our modern facility. It typically takes 10–30 minutes, depending on the area being scanned.
You lie on an exam table while iodine-based contrast dye is injected into a vein to highlight the arteries.
The CT scanner takes detailed images of the arteries, which are then reviewed by our medical team.
After the exam, you can immediately return to normal activities without any recovery time.
